Transaction 3d176d41c138ad82f0651eac7ebe0e1b0c75c38901ebf68e8c6b2e73d2db1f1d

1 Input
2 Outputs
  • 3d176d41c138ad82f0651eac7ebe0e1b0c75c38901ebf68e8c6b2e73d2db1f1d:0
  • value  3682778599
    address  1FbFRAFupevRj2NgYWPY692QZSX7Mw3BKT
  • 3d176d41c138ad82f0651eac7ebe0e1b0c75c38901ebf68e8c6b2e73d2db1f1d:1
  • value  2939430
    address  197aDcevFWMqV54CFPiopz6H53GfK5rVKV